DESCRIPTION:Training for Professional Development\nRescheduled for later\, due to Hurricane Olivia approaching Hawaii.\nThis is a training for professional development in collaboration with Na Pu‘uwai on Moloka‘i by Kōkua Mau’s Let’s Talk Story Program. Open to all health professionals. \nRescheduled for later this year: \n2 Sessions \n9:30 am-11:30am and \n1:00-3:00 PM.\nQLCC conference room \nKōkua Mau’s Let’s Talk Story Program’s goal is to start and carry on the conversation in familiar settings\, breaking the ice to get people talking about uncomfortable but important topics. These conversations encourage and empower people to take action around their own health care wishes and our trained ambassadors allow participants to get answers to questions and understand decisions they may need to make. \nThe Let’s Talk Story program encourages groups to have two sessions. The two- session approach ensures good opportunities for sharing information\, reflections\, questions and time to talk with loved ones in-between. The two-session model allows time to evaluate follow-up actions.
